Top Destinations for Your Tanzania Safari Package Experience

Serengeti National Park

Serengeti National Park is the heart of Tanzania’s Northern Safari Circuit and one of the world’s most iconic wildlife destinations. Its seemingly endless plains support large populations of lions, leopards, cheetahs, elephants, giraffes and grazing animals.

The Serengeti is also the setting for the Great Wildebeest Migration. More than a million wildebeest, accompanied by zebras and gazelles, move through the wider Serengeti ecosystem in search of fresh grass and water.

The location of the migrating herds changes throughout the year. The central Serengeti remains an excellent destination in every season because of its resident wildlife.

Travelers who want to explore the Serengeti properly should consider spending at least two nights inside or close to the park. A longer visit creates more time for game drives and reduces the pressure of moving quickly between destinations.

Ngorongoro Crater

The Ngorongoro Crater is one of Tanzania’s most extraordinary natural attractions. Formed after the collapse of an ancient volcano, this enormous caldera contains grasslands, forests, swamps and a seasonal lake.

The crater floor supports a dense concentration of animals, including lions, elephants, buffaloes, hippos, zebras, wildebeest and several antelope species. It is also one of the better places in Tanzania to search for the endangered black rhinoceros, although sightings can never be guaranteed.

A typical crater safari begins early in the morning. Your vehicle descends through the crater wall before exploring the different wildlife habitats below. Because of its scenery and wildlife diversity, Ngorongoro is often one of the most memorable parts of a Tanzania safari.

Tarangire National Park

Tarangire National Park is famous for its elephants, ancient baobab trees and beautiful seasonal landscapes. During the dry season, animals gather around the Tarangire River, creating rewarding wildlife-viewing opportunities.

The park is home to:

  • Large elephant families
  • Lions and leopards
  • Giraffes
  • Zebras and wildebeest
  • Buffaloes
  • Warthogs
  • Impalas
  • Numerous bird species

Tarangire is particularly suitable for first-time visitors, families and photographers. Its baobab-filled scenery gives it a visual character that is very different from the open plains of the Serengeti.

Lake Manyara National Park

Lake Manyara National Park is a compact but diverse destination located beneath the Great Rift Valley escarpment. The park combines groundwater forest, open grassland and lake environments.

Depending on the season, visitors may encounter elephants, giraffes, buffaloes, baboons, monkeys, hippos and a variety of birds. Flamingos may be present when water and feeding conditions are suitable, but their numbers can vary.

Lake Manyara works well as part of a longer Northern Circuit itinerary, especially for travelers interested in birdlife and varied scenery.

Nyerere National Park

Nyerere National Park is one of the highlights of Southern Tanzania. It offers a quieter safari atmosphere, fewer vehicles and an impressive wilderness setting shaped by the Rufiji River.

A Nyerere safari may combine traditional game drives with a boat safari. From the water, travelers can observe hippos, crocodiles, elephants, waterbirds and other animals living around the river system.

Nyerere is a good choice for repeat safari visitors, honeymooners and travelers who want a less crowded experience.

Ruaha National Park

Ruaha National Park is one of Tanzania’s most rewarding destinations for travelers searching for remote wilderness and serious wildlife viewing. It is known for elephants, lions, leopards, buffaloes and African wild dogs.

The park’s rugged terrain and relative isolation create a safari experience that feels adventurous and exclusive. Ruaha is often combined with Nyerere on a fly-in Southern Circuit safari.

Arusha National Park

Located close to Arusha, this attractive park features Mount Meru, forested areas, lakes and open landscapes. It can be visited as a day trip before or after a longer safari.

Activities may include game drives, guided walking experiences and canoeing when available and included in the program. Wildlife includes giraffes, buffaloes, zebras, monkeys and numerous bird species.

Types of Tanzania Safari Packages

Shared Group Safari

A shared safari is an affordable way to explore Tanzania’s most popular Northern Circuit destinations. You join other travelers following a similar itinerary and share the safari vehicle.

Kilipath African Safaris generally operates shared safaris with a maximum of seven travelers in a 4×4 Land Cruiser. Each traveler receives a window seat.

Shared safaris are ideal for:

  • Solo travelers
  • Couples
  • Friends
  • Budget-conscious visitors
  • Travelers who enjoy meeting new people

Shared itineraries normally follow a fixed route and schedule. This means there is less flexibility than on a private safari, but the cost is divided among several participants.

Private Tanzania Safari

A private safari gives you exclusive use of the safari vehicle and guide. Your itinerary can be designed around your preferred destinations, accommodation level and activities.

A private safari offers greater flexibility with:

  • Departure times
  • Game-drive duration
  • Photography stops
  • Accommodation selection
  • Meal arrangements
  • Cultural activities
  • Seasonal migration locations
  • Special celebrations

Private packages are especially suitable for families, honeymooners, photographers and travelers who want a personalized experience.

Budget Camping Safari

A camping safari offers an adventurous and affordable way to experience Tanzania. Guests usually stay at public campsites inside or near the national parks.

Kilipath African Safaris can provide essential camping equipment such as tents, mattresses, sleeping bags and pillows. A safari chef prepares meals, while the guide manages wildlife activities and transportation.

Camping safaris usually use shared bathroom and shower facilities. They are recommended for travelers who value adventure and proximity to nature more than luxury.

Midrange Lodge Safari

Midrange packages combine wildlife exploration with comfortable accommodation. Depending on the itinerary, travelers may stay in lodges, permanent tented camps or small safari properties.

Rooms generally include private bathroom facilities and proper beds. Many properties also offer restaurants, lounges and attractive views.

This category provides a good balance between comfort, atmosphere and price.

Luxury Tanzania Safari

A luxury safari includes high-quality lodges or tented camps, premium service and a more exclusive setting. Packages may feature private transfers, fly-in connections, fine dining and accommodation in scenic locations.

Luxury does not mean being separated from nature. Many premium camps are designed to provide exceptional comfort while keeping guests close to wildlife areas.

Fly-In Safari

A fly-in safari reduces long driving distances by using scheduled or charter flights between destinations. It is particularly useful for visiting remote locations such as Northern Serengeti, Nyerere and Ruaha.

Fly-in safaris are suitable for travelers with limited time and those who prefer a comfortable, efficient journey.

Family Safari

A Tanzania family safari can be adjusted to suit children and adults. The schedule may include shorter game drives, swimming time at selected lodges and engaging cultural activities.

A private vehicle is usually recommended for families because it provides flexibility when children need breaks.

Parents should share the children’s ages before booking because park fees, accommodation policies and activity restrictions vary.

Honeymoon Safari

A honeymoon safari combines romance, privacy and adventure. Couples can enjoy private game drives, intimate tented camps, sunset experiences and special room arrangements.

A Tanzania honeymoon can also include a Zanzibar extension, allowing couples to relax beside the Indian Ocean after their wildlife adventure.

Photography Safari

Photography safaris prioritize light, animal behavior and positioning. A private vehicle allows the guide to spend more time at a sighting and respond to the photographer’s interests.

Travelers should bring spare batteries, memory cards, lens-cleaning equipment and protective covers. Beanbags can also help stabilize long lenses inside a safari vehicle.

Best Time for a Tanzania Safari Package Experience

Tanzania can be visited throughout the year, but every season offers a different experience.

June to October

This is Tanzania’s main dry season. Vegetation is generally thinner, and animals often gather around permanent water sources. It is a popular time for Serengeti, Tarangire, Ngorongoro, Ruaha and Nyerere.

The Northern Serengeti is especially important from approximately July to October, when migrating herds may move through the region and attempt river crossings. Wildlife movement depends on rainfall, so exact dates cannot be guaranteed.

December to March

This period is popular for the Southern Serengeti and Ndutu region. Calving activity commonly peaks around January and February, attracting predators to the area.

It is an excellent season for photographers, honeymooners and travelers interested in predator-prey interactions.

April and May

These months usually receive more rain. Landscapes become green, birdlife can be excellent and some accommodations offer seasonal value.

Rain may affect roads and game-drive conditions, but travelers who accept occasional showers can enjoy fewer visitors and dramatic scenery.

November

November often brings short rains, although weather patterns vary. The landscape begins to recover after the dry season, and migratory birds start returning.

Great Migration Safari Planning

The Great Migration is a continuous natural cycle rather than a single event. Its timing is influenced by rainfall and grazing conditions.

A simplified seasonal guide is:

  • December to March: Southern Serengeti and Ndutu
  • April to May: Herds begin moving north and west
  • June: Western and central corridors
  • July to October: Northern Serengeti and Kenya border regions
  • November: Movement back toward the south

River crossings are unpredictable. No safari operator can guarantee that a crossing will happen during a particular game drive.

A private migration safari is recommended when visiting remote seasonal areas because shared group itineraries normally follow fixed routes.

Accommodation Options

Public Camping

Public campsites are simple and adventurous. They usually have shared toilet and shower facilities. Guests sleep in tents and enjoy meals prepared by a safari chef.

Tented Camps

Tented camps provide a close-to-nature atmosphere with greater comfort. Many have permanent beds, private bathrooms and dining areas.

Safari Lodges

Lodges are permanent properties that may offer restaurants, gardens, lounges, swimming pools and private rooms.

Luxury Camps and Lodges

Luxury properties may include spacious suites, premium dining, private decks and highly personalized service.

Accommodation availability can change, particularly during peak seasons. If a named property is unavailable, a similar alternative should be discussed before confirmation.

What to Pack for Your Safari

Recommended items include:

  • Neutral-colored, lightweight clothing
  • Warm jacket or fleece
  • Comfortable closed shoes
  • Hat and sunglasses
  • Sunscreen and lip balm
  • Insect repellent
  • Personal medication
  • Camera and spare batteries
  • Power bank and travel adapter
  • Small backpack
  • Reusable water bottle
  • Binoculars
  • Passport and travel documents
  • Soft-sided travel bag

Early mornings can be cold, especially near Ngorongoro and during the dry season. Dressing in layers makes it easier to adapt as temperatures rise.

Avoid bringing camouflage clothing, as it may be associated with military use.

Responsible Safari Travel

A responsible safari protects wildlife, supports communities and preserves Tanzania’s natural areas.

During your journey:

  • Follow your guide’s instructions
  • Do not feed animals
  • Avoid throwing litter
  • Keep noise low near wildlife
  • Respect park speed limits
  • Do not pressure the guide to drive off approved tracks
  • Ask permission before photographing local people
  • Purchase locally made products where possible
  • Use water thoughtfully at camps and lodges

Responsible travel ensures that future generations can continue enjoying Tanzania’s wildlife and landscapes.
